I don't think there's any haze, they're both flagships, just like the XP1 and XT1 before them. Not sure where you're getting the idea either that the XT2 "does so much more" or is getting "more kaizen love", since they both just recently got very significant and near identical updates, despite the XP2 being the older model. Is this just about the 4K?

 

Like it or not the XT SLR-style form factor makes sense for a big expansive EVF, so that's where they put it. The X-Pro meanwhile takes the term "rangefinder style" very literally and to nth degree, striving to be something not just similar looking but in many ways better than a Leica. The division makes sense, but the hybrid you're suggesting less so imo.
